Output f91a26780e993e59217a76b4315f44e719e298271051d82c55ca2fddc8832656:0

value
43300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6ab29c3a02cca1e5b014139d01e58d90a2ff372 OP_EQUAL
address
3GtH91bm9pSzGHkWRVFt623SMQa7ZL9t7H
transaction
f91a26780e993e59217a76b4315f44e719e298271051d82c55ca2fddc8832656
spent
true